Gabe's Market is comparing two different capital structures.Plan I would result in 11,000 shares of stock and $225,000 in debt.Plan II would result in 14,000 shares of stock and $150,000 in debt.The interest rate on the debt is 8 percent.Ignoring taxes,compare both of these plans to an all-equity plan assuming that EBIT will be $45,000.The all-equity plan would result in 20,000 shares of stock outstanding.Of the three plans,the firm will have the highest EPS with _____ and the lowest EPS with ____.

Definitions:

Statement Form

An expression using statement variables and connectives to state the logical form of an actual or possible statement.

Conditional

Involving or implying a condition in logic or mathematics, often expressed in "if... then..." statements that assert the dependency of one event or outcome on another.

Tautology

In logic, a statement that is true in every possible interpretation or a redundant expression that doesn't add informational value.

Disjunct

A component of a disjunction in logic, where the truth of any disjunct is sufficient for the truth of the disjunction.
